CAD blocks arose as a result of the need for repetitive use of multiple objects in different projects. Now, thanks to the blocks, this CAD drawing only needs to be produced once, the first time it is needed. In subsequent projects where the same object is required, instead of drawing it again, it is reused by inserting it in the CAD file in which we are working. The main advantage lies in the significant amount of time saved when developing our technical projects, thus allowing better quality graphic representations. Reuse of AutoCAD blocks is not restricted to our own designs, since logically, we can also use any block or CAD file produced by third parties if their use is permitted in our project. In addition, companies that manufacture products or construction systems often create their own product libraries in. Another advantage of using AutoCAD blocks is saving space in the file since only the data for one single block or block entity is stored regardless of whether it is repeated 2 or 20 times. There is another parallel advantage to this, whereby if some of the blocks in our drawing need to be altered, the change only needs to be made in some of them, through the block editor. Once modified and saved, it will be automatically changed in the remaining blocks since it is a single entity. When we produce a design or drawing in order to use it subsequently as a block, the following rules must be taken into account as a minimum for optimum use of blocks:. One: it is preferable to create the entire block in layer 0 , and thanks to this precaution, if we insert a block of a bed or a table in the "furniture" layer, for example, the inserted block acquires said layer, so that when we manage the layers, activating or deactivating them, the inserted bed will behave like the rest of the elements in that layer. Two: the units in which we create our blocks must be checked, as they must coincide with the units in which we normally work. Three: by specifying the insertion point, and checking this aspect, along with the previous one, we avoid time-consuming situations in which a block we have inserted cannot be seen or located, giving rise to significant frustration and time wasting.

CAD blocks store multiple objects in a savable, reusable, and sharable element. Use them to quickly reproduce repeated content in a design and save time, reduce file size, and improve collaboration. CAD blocks are named groups of objects that act as a single 2D or 3D object. You can use them to create repeated content, such as drawing symbols, common components, and standard details. Blocks help you save time, maintain consistency, and reduce file size, since you can reuse content. You can also share CAD block content with colleagues and peers, allowing for more dynamic collaborations. By allowing you to save and repeat commonly used design features collectively as a single object, AutoCAD blocks revolutionize larger projects and streamline smaller ones. Insert a block into a CAD drawing either by specifying a drawing file or block definition within a drawing file. Then you can easily move, copy, rotate, or scale it. You can also define AutoCAD blocks within your current drawing or import them from third-party providers.
